Flutrer Pub.dev data api - flutter

I've been searching for a while about this but couldn't find any final words about it.
I want to get a feed of all packages from the Pub.dev site. i'm making an app to display all packages with examples on mobile.. all packages are copyrighted with their respected author off course. put can't find a data api and there's a .atom feed file but it only gets recent packages.
I could scrape the data but i don't know what are the legal terms to this. i tried looking at the terms of service but everything was too general to get a grasp on.
Can someone help?
Thanks :)

The Pub Api is hosted here.
https://pub.dev/api/packages/
Example:
https://pub.dev/api/packages/device_preview

Related

In flutter,How to design an app walkthrough using flutter_intro package?

I’m new in flutter. Recently I wanted to add app walkthrough for new users in the first log in in app. After many research, I find a package called flutter_intro( https://pub.dev/packages/flutter_intro). But reading the documentation, I find it difficult to understand it properly.but I want to do exact feature in my app what flutter_intro package do. You can suggest me any other packages like this.
It would be appreciated if anyone could help me regarding this by example.
You can use showcaseview package which is easy to use and has very good documentation

How to download CS:GO demo from match sharing code

Since 9/17/2019, Valve provided an API that allows players to give access to third-party websites to download their matchs history.
From this documentation, I have been able to get all my sharing code CSGO-xxxxx-xxxxx..., ready to download the matchs ! But, I didn't find any information about how to download them.
In this page and the last one, we can read Third-party websites and applications can use this authentication code to access your match history, your overall performance in those matches, download replays of your matches, and analyze your gameplay. and This page outlines the basics of creating a website or application to access players match history and help with players statistics tracking and gameplay analysis.. So, I'm pretty sure their might be a way.
Most of all, a famous website, https://csgostats.gg is able to download demos from this sharing code, so...
I know that this code CSGO-xxxxx-xxxxx... code be use like this steam://rungame/730/:steamID:/+csgo_download_match%20CSGO-xxxxx-xxxxx to watch the demo. But my goal is really to download it, to be able to parse it. So, I'm not looking for this way.
So, I'm looking for a way to download a CSGO demo using Valve's access token :
You can download CSGO demo with this link : http://replay131.valve.net/730/xxxxxxxxxxxxxxxxxxxxx_xxxxxxxxx.dem.bz2, but I havn't find a way to convert the sharing code to the demo's name.
I'm not sure if this question should be here or in software engineering ? ...
Alright, I forgot to answer my own question.
Since 4 months, I used this answer : https://www.reddit.com/r/GlobalOffensive/comments/glwlq1/how_to_download_csgo_demo_from_match_sharing_code/fr0f8q5/?utm_source=reddit&utm_medium=web2x&context=3
But, once I got my MatchID, OutcomeID and TokenID, I use boiler-writter to download the .info. Then inside, I can easily find the link of the demo.
CSGO-Demos-Manager (https://github.com/akiver/CSGO-Demos-Manager) can do this. It is written in C#. Unfortunately I have been unable to find any other solution.

Can you tell me more about global configuration

I have read in flutter.dev about global_configuration it is:
"A flutter package for managing different configurations by merging them together and making them available everythere inside the app via a singleton."
this link of global_configuration library
but honestly i didn't understand much about what the library dose i searched in youtube and google didn't find much about it if you can tell me where to use it and what its benefit i would very glad and thank you..

Flutter Firestore, where is the site that upload reference documents?

I have seen official flutter firestore material only in pub.dev
But there even wasn't a single sentence about getDocuments().
Which site should I look at if I want to do a full formal study on this?
I have already seen cookbooks on flutter dev.
Not much to study, there is even implementation on API refrence. However its just few lines, but I don't know what more there could be...
You can get there from package main page, on the right.

do not know how to install historymod

I find a lot of information dispersed over the Internet. There is nothing concrete. If I can guide point to point, to know what I have to install on the machine, and so to create the historical data for the statistics.
I need to make the "linear graph" widget work properly.
Greetings and thanks!
Please, take a look into the README document available on the github repository. Take into account that this file has been updated recently.
The historymod module is part of an specific application (FIWARE LiveDemo app) and not recommended as general solution. Have a look to the following post about how to persist hitorical context information comming from Orion.